Ingredients You’ll Need

To make these Ultimate Strawberry Cookies, you’ll need the following ingredients:

  • 1 box (15.25 oz) strawberry cake mix
  • 1/3 cup vegetable oil
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up white chocolate chips (optional)
  • 1/2 cup chopped fresh strawberries (optional for extra fruitiness)

How to Make Ultimate Strawberry Cookies

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Preheat Your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Mix the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the strawberry cake mix, vegetable oil, and eggs. Mix until well combined.
  3. Add Optional Ingredients: If using, fold in the white chocolate chips and chopped fresh strawberries.
  4. Form the Cookies: Drop rounded tablespoons of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
  5. Bake: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are lightly golden.
  6. Cool: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Helpful Tips

  • Consistency: If the dough seems too sticky, you can chill it in the refrigerator for about 30 minutes before forming the cookies.
  • Customization: Feel free to add other mix-ins like nuts or dried fruits for added texture and flavor.
  • Storage: Store the c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days.

Notes

  • For a softer cookie, slightly underbake them.
  • If you prefer a more intense strawberry flavor, you can add a teaspoon of strawberry extract to the dough.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use frozen strawberries instead of fresh?

Yes, you can use frozen strawberries. Thaw and drain them well before chopping and adding to the dough.

Can I make these cookies gluten-free?

Yes, you can use a gluten-free strawberry cake mix to make these cookies gluten-free.

How do I store these cookies?

Store the c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days. You can also freeze them for up to 3 months.
